Now that that is out of the way - here is what I have been eating.

Bacon and eggs in the morning - usually 3 strips of bacon and my eggs - I fry in the bacon grease and have them sunny side up.

For lunch - I usually eat some baked chicken (from a few nights ago) with some Wal-Mart Ceasar salad dressing on it with a few slices of mild cheddar cheese.

For supper I have baked chicken with swiss cheese and bacon on it or a hamburger patty or two with some cheese on it or like last night - My husband fried up some ground beef with some taco seasoning in it - we ate that on a bed of lettuce with some cheese and Kraft Rach/Bacon dressing.

For a dessert - you can get the Wal-Mart brand sugar-free jello (peach is the best) and eat it slowly to savor the wonderful flavor.

I will am one that usually eats so fast that I am done before anyone else. I have slowed down. I have decided that I would eat slow and savor everything and take several drinks of water, soda, tea or whatever we have at the time, in between bites.
